Neil Druckmann, the President of the Naughty Dog and the director of The Last of US series, spoke about the future of The Last of US series.
President of Naughty Dog and The Last of Us Neil Druckmann, the director of the series, said that he did not plan in advance for the sequel games while developing games. Druckmann, in his speech at DICE Summit, said he focused only on the current project while working on a game and did not hide future ideas. According to him, thinking of a sequel means “to be unlucky”.
The future of The Last of Us series
Neil Druckmann stressed that they are only focusing on the game they are working on in a game development process. Druckmann said, “What if I don’t have a chance to make a game in the future?” He said that he was acting with his thought and said he did not hide his existing ideas to use in the future. However, while working on The Last of Us Part 2, he also admitted that new ideas came to mind from time to time.
This approach makes Druckmann’s effort to “avoid repetitions”. If he starts working on a sequel, he said that he prefers to examine the unresolved elements in the stories of the characters. “If they can’t go anywhere ‘, then I think of killing them,” Druckmann made a joke.
There is no clear information about the future of The Last of US series. Druckmann did not give any clues as to whether a new game will be added to the series. However, in his previous statements, he implied that the story could contain “another episode”.
Naughty Dog is currently working on an entirely new project, Intergalactic: The Hertic Prophet. This will be the first game of the studio in the science fiction genre. Whether the The Last of US series will continue is a great curiosity in the game world.
